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-9 ACMG points: 0P and 9B. BP4_StrongBS1_SupportingBS2
The NM_014159.7(SETD2):c.4839+278C>T vari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000905 in 431,026 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as not provided (no stars).

SETD2 (HGNC:18420): (SET domain containing 2, histone lysine methyltransferase) Huntington's disease (HD), a neurodegenerative disorder characterized by loss of striatal neurons, is caused by an expansion of a polyglutamine tract in the HD protein huntingtin. This gene encodes a protein belonging to a class of huntingtin interacting proteins characterized by WW motifs. This protein is a histone methyltransferase that is specific for lysine-36 of histone H3, and methylation of this residue is associated with active chromatin. This protein also contains a novel transcriptional activation domain and has been found associated with hyperphosphorylated RNA polymerase II. [provided by RefSeq, Aug 2008]
SETD2 Gene-Disease associations (from GenCC):
- Luscan-Lumish syndromeInheritance: AD Classification: DEFINITIVE, STRONG Submitted by: G2P, Labcorp Genetics (formerly Invitae), Ambry Genetics
- SETD2-related neurodevelopmental disorder without or with macrocephaly/overgrowthInheritance: AD Classification: DEFINITIVE Submitted by: ClinGen
- Rabin-Pappas syndromeInheritance: AD Classification: STRONG, MODERATE Submitted by: Labcorp Genetics (formerly Invitae), G2P, Ambry Genetics
- SETD2-related microcephaly-severe intellectual disability-multiple congenital anomalies syndromeInheritance: AD Classification: STRONG Submitted by: ClinGen
- Sotos syndromeInheritance: AD Classification: SUPPORTIVE Submitted by: Orphanet
- intellectual developmental disorder, autosomal dominant 70Inheritance: AD Classification: LIMITED Submitted by: Ambry Genetics
